Food

Pets must be fed properly to flourish. Foods should be rich in nutrients to support healthy growth and development, whether they are young, adult dogs, or senior cat. Senior pets may require special diets in order to manage health conditions like heart disease and arthritis. Table scraps should be avoided since they are a potential source of bacterial contamination and upset stomachs of pets that are sensitive.

A pet owner must ensure that there is an abundance of fresh, clean water available to all their pets. Even if the animal does have access to water, it should be regularly replenished and cleaned to avoid the accumulation of contaminants. If the water isn't kept free of contaminants, turtles and fish could suffer from dehydration.

If a sick pet will not eat, you can add the tuna, salmon, mackerel, or anchovy to their meal. These fish products have a lot of protein and can help to encourage an unwilling pet. If this doesn't work, try heating the food or putting it in a dish that is shallow and then serving it directly to the pet. If your pet continues to refuse to eat, try these suggestions, consult your vet.

Water

While you may spend time researching the best food for your pet, healthy water is equally vital to his overall health and well being. Water helps regulate body temperature, aids in digestion and absorption of the nutrients in your pet's diet, transports substances into and out of cells, and cushions joints and internal organs.

Water is the principal solvent for chemically soluble compounds like hormones, minerals, and vitamins that are released by the body in normal metabolism. These substances need to be transported to the appropriate location within the body. Water is a major element of a cat's or dog's daily requirement. However they also lose a significant amount through sweating, defecation and urine. These losses need to be replenished every day to ensure the body maintains a stable water balance.

It can be difficult to get your pet to drink enough water. Because they have only one-sixth of the taste buds humans do and water can be bland and tasteless. Try a low-sodium broth, ice cubes, or sugar-free peanut butter powder that does not contain any xylitol. This will make them more inclined to drink water.

Make sure that your pet has access to fresh clean water throughout the day, especially when it's hot outside or they are active. Check the water bowl throughout the day and refill it when needed. You could consider an water fountain to give them the continuous supply of fresh filtered water they require.

Remember that pets can be very sensitive to the presence of contaminants in their water, such as fluoride, lead, nitrates and nitrates. A good quality filtration system can reduce unwanted substances found in the water of your pet.

Exercise

Regular exercise is beneficial to both humans and dogs. Exercise can reduce stress, lower blood-pressure and can even help manage weight. These are all crucial aspects for pets to lead healthy and long lives. It can be difficult to keep yourself motivated to get moving. The good news is that dogs can be your personal fitness support system.

Dogs love to burn off their energy. If they don't get to burn off their energy, it may lead them to develop problem behavior like digging holes and chewing on things. They can also get bored and restless and begin barking at any time. To avoid these issues, make sure your dog gets an hour of exercise per day, whether that's walking your dog in a fast pace or playing fetch, or in obedience training.

Exercise is beneficial for cats and small pets like hamsters and Gerbils. It is important not to overdo it. 10 minutes of play with your cat will usually be enough. However you can include "cat yoga" into your daily routine (search for videos).

Take into consideration the weather and terrain before exercising with your pet. In hot weather, avoid walking your dog on pavements. If it is colder, you might want to consider wearing booties. If you exercise your pet outside, remember to wipe their paws afterward to remove any abrasive chemicals or de-icing ice.
